Default Price of a Luger in 1911

My 1911 Luger catalog lists the price of a new Luger at 122 marks, with your choice of caliber, barral length, and grip safety if desired. The long barreled version was available with holster/stock at 150 marks. In trying to get these prices in today's perspective, can anyone tell me what the exchange rate for the mark was in 1911?

Default Re: Price of a Luger in 1911

ALFA was a major dealer in both surplus and new German firearms in the pre-WWI period. My information is that there were approx 5 marks to the dollar during that period, it often was also around 4 marks to the dollar. At any rate 122 marks would have tranlated to about $30 US. I think that this would have been close to a good monthly US working wage for that time period.

Default Catalog

Ideal holster stocks were $6 more

Carbines were about $50


At that time..a cowboy made about $22 per month working sunup to sundown x 6 days a week. A Colt's revolver cost $15..you could buy a cheap revolver from Sears for less than $3
